Tesfaye Hailemichael joined Mitek Systems, Inc., as CFO in May 2005. Mr. Hailemichael is a seasoned financial executive with 15 years of strategic and tactical planning leadership for both public and private companies, and has extensive capital markets experience.
Prior to joining Mitek, Mr. Hailemichael was CFO at Maxwell Technologies (NASDAQ: MAXWELL), a leading global provider of micro electronic products, where he was responsible for all financial, accounting and Sarbanes-Oxley compliance. From 2001 through 2003, Mr. Hailemichael was CFO of Raidtec, Ltd., a privately held technology company based in Atlanta, Georgia and Cork, Ireland. From 1990 until 1998, Mr. Hailemichael was Vice President, Finance, and CFO of Dot Hill Systems (NASDAQ: HILL) where he oversaw 32 consecutive quarters of growth from $10 million to over $183 million resulting from organic growth and acquisitions, and orchestrated the Company's Initial Public Offering.
Mr. Hailemichael began his career as Division Controller for Mallinckrodt, Inc., a manufacturer of medical products and a division of Tyco. Mr. Hailemichael has a B.S. in Accounting from Bowie State College, and a M.A. in Accounting from Catholic University of America, Washington, D.C. He is a co-founder and member of the CFO Roundtable and a member of Day for Change, a support organization for abused children. |
